DBRS withdraws Rating Canadian Credit Union Centrals and Desjardins Group; Reissues Bank Methodology

December 15, 2015

DBRS Limited, DBRS, Inc. and DBRS Ratings Limited (collectively, DBRS) has today withdrawn the methodology: Rating Canadian Credit Union Centrals and Desjardins Group. This action was taken because no entities are now being rated using this methodology. To rate the entities previously covered by this methodology, DBRS is now utilizing the Global Methodology for Rating Banks and Banking Organisations and the related DBRS Criteria: Support Assessment for Banks and Banking Organisations, as well as Rating Bank Capital Securities - Subordinated, Hybrid, Preferred & Contingent Capital.

The change in the usage of methodology was made to ensure consistency in rating similar types of financial institutions in different jurisdictions. In taking this step, DBRS views the use of the global banking methodology as enhancing the analysis of these groups of cooperative financial institutions and their central entities.

DBRS today also confirmed the ratings of Central 1 Credit Union (Central 1), Credit Union Central Alberta Limited, Credit Union Central of Saskatchewan (SaskCentral) and Caisse centrale Desjardins, Capital Desjardins Inc. and Desjardins Group.

DBRS also noted that the ratings of two related entities were unchanged following these actions: Vancouver City Savings Credit Union, rated R-1 (low) with a Stable Trend, which is a member of Central 1, and Concentra Financial Services Association, rated R-1 (low) and A (low) with Stable Trends, which is majority owned by SaskCentral.

DBRS also reissued the Global Methodology for Rating Banks and Banking Organisations (Global Banking Methodology) and the DBRS Criteria: Support Assessment for Banks and Banking Organisations (Support Criteria). For the Global Banking Methodology, language was inserted to specifically include credit unions among cooperatives on page 6. Also, language was added in this version to address the scope and limitations of the methodology that had been inadvertently omitted from the prior version. The Support Criteria no longer includes Appendix A3: Canadian Credit Union Centrals, Credit Unions and Desjardins Group and now has language that specifically includes credit unions among cooperatives on page 11.

None of the changes are material and no DBRS ratings have been changed as a result of the revisions.
